When you call to get a quote, a few key details determine the final number. We look at the total square footage of your home, the number of vents and returns you have, and the specific layout of your ductwork. If your system is particularly complex or has been a long time since its last professional cleaning, that might shift the time required for the job. We also take into account any specialized equipment needed for hard-to-reach areas. Rather than guessing, we prefer to talk through your home’s setup to provide a clear estimate. Common signs in Madison include excessive dust settling on surfaces shortly after cleaning, a persistent musty or stale odor when your HVAC system runs, or increased allergy and respiratory discomfort for household members. Visible dust or debris around vents is another clue. A quick call can help you assess your needs.

Look for visible dust build-up inside your air vents, a noticeable decrease in airflow from some vents, or a persistent dusty smell in your home. If allergy symptoms seem to worsen when you're indoors, it might be time for a professional cleaning. Call us for a free quote and expert advice.
